(PI) reported first-quarter 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$0.14, just below the consensus estimate of $0.147, representing a negative surprise of 4.76%. Revenue figures were not disclosed in this release. Following the announcement, the stock declined 2.34% as investors digested the modest earnings miss.

During the first quarter of 2026, Impinj continued to execute on its core RFID platform strategy, though the slight EPS miss suggests near-term headwinds. The company’s endpoint IC and reader/sensor product lines likely contributed to overall revenue, but without specific segment revenue data, the primary focus rests on profitability. The reported EPS of $0.14 indicates that operating expenses and gross margins may have come under pressure relative to expectations. Management previously highlighted supply chain normalization and demand patterns from retail, logistics, and healthcare verticals. However, the small earnings shortfall could reflect lingering cost inefficiencies or a shift in product mix toward lower-margin offerings. Impinj’s investment in software and connectivity solutions, such as the Impinj Authenticity platform, may have weighed on near-term profitability but positions the company for long-term growth. The stock’s mild negative reaction suggests that while the miss was small, it may have tempered enthusiasm for near-term momentum.

The company did not provide explicit guidance for the upcoming quarters in this release. Looking ahead, Impinj likely anticipates continued adoption of RAIN RFID technology across inventory management, asset tracking, and authentication applications. Strategic priorities may include expanding its software-driven platform to deepen customer stickiness and drive recurring revenue. Risk factors could include macroeconomic uncertainty affecting customer capex, competitive dynamics from alternative RFID or IoT solutions, and potential component cost volatility. Management may also be monitoring interest rate trends that influence borrowing costs for end customers. The EPS miss, though slight, might lead to cautious near-term forward commentary. Investors should watch for any updates on guidance in subsequent calls or filings. The company’s ability to convert its technological lead into sustained margin improvement remains a key variable for future performance.

The 2.34% decline in Impinj’s stock post-earnings reflects a market that may have been looking for a stronger beat. The small EPS miss could be interpreted as a sign that the company’s cost structure or revenue mix is not yet optimal. Analysts might view the quarter as a minor stumble rather than a fundamental deterioration, given the high valuation multiples often assigned to growth-oriented tech names. Some analysts may reiterate their positive long-term thesis, emphasizing that Impinj’s platform approach and growing addressable market in RFID could drive above-average growth over time. Key items to watch in the coming months include any disclosed guidance, gross margin trends, and the pace of new customer wins. The stock’s reaction suggests near-term sentiment is cautious, but the underlying business fundamentals may remain intact. Investors should monitor upcoming quarters for evidence of reaccelerating revenue growth and margin expansion.
